Output b64ddaa74ade0bbed59b02809b46ac7fb4248d6932043c526fd184d88fc4c122:1

value
28354322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 289faa063f9a8b3ef272517b95519606b74a630e OP_EQUALVERIFY OP_CHECKSIG
address
14hoJLLX8tuMXKswYh92u83FZqFitmjPiT
transaction
b64ddaa74ade0bbed59b02809b46ac7fb4248d6932043c526fd184d88fc4c122
confirmations
530224
spent
true